Optical diagnostics for Frankfurt Neutron Source

  • A non-in­ter­cep­tive op­ti­cal di­ag­nos­tic sys­tem on the basis of beam to­mog­ra­phy, was de­vel­oped for the planned Frank­furt Neu­tron Source (FRANZ). The pro­ton dri­ver linac of FRANZ will pro­vide en­er­gies up to 2.0 MeV. The mea­sure­ment de­vice will non-in­ter­cep­tively de­rive re­quired beam pa­ra­me­ters at the end of the LEBT at beam en­er­gies of 120 keV and a cur­rent of 200 mA. On a nar­row space of 351.2 mm length a ro­tat­able to­mog­ra­phy tank will per­form a multi-turn to­mog­ra­phy with a high and sta­ble vac­uum pres­sure. The tank al­lows to plug dif­fer­ent mea­sure­ment equip­ment ad­di­tion­ally to the CCD Cam­era in­stalled, to per­form op­ti­cal beam to­mog­ra­phy. A col­lec­tion of de­vel­oped al­go­rithms pro­vides in­for­ma­tion about the den­sity dis­tri­b­u­tion, shape, size, lo­ca­tion and emit­tance on the basis of CCD im­ages. Sim­u­lated, as well as mea­sured data have been ap­plied to the eval­u­a­tion al­go­rithms to test the re­li­a­bil­ity of the beam. The ac­tual con­tri­bu­tion gives an overview on the cur­rent di­ag­nos­tic pos­si­bil­i­ties of this di­ag­nos­tic sys­tem.
